About actonline

ACT | The App Association represents more than 5,000 app companies and information technology firms across the mobile economy. We advocate for an environment that inspires and rewards innovation, while providing the necessary resources to help our members leverage their intellectual assets to raise capital, create jobs, and continue innovating.

Artificial Intelligence: Breakthroughs, Governance, and the Role of Small Businesses

At a recent hearing at the House Oversight Subcommittee on Information Technology, Congressman Thomas Massie (R-KY) asked a panel of technologists to estimate when they believed artificial intelligence (AI) would pass the Turing Test. The Turing Test measures if a machine exhibits intelligent behavior indistinguishable from a human. The witnesses [...]

Accessibility All Around: New Federal Court Ruling Finds the Americans with Disabilities Act May Extend to Apps

By McKenzie Schnell Accessibility, the design of products, services, and environments for people with disabilities, is increasingly seen and enforced as a civil right. In fact, the number of civil lawsuits brought against companies that do not have accessible websites increased more than sevenfold between 2015 and 2017. While most [...]
